WebTo remove permanent stains of Sharpie from leather items, you can use a mixture of baking soda and toothpaste. As baking soda helps to lift the stains of ink from the … Web16 okt. 2024 · First, let the Sharpie mark dry. It may seem odd, but it helps to prevent smearing. Next, scribble over the mark with the dry erase board marker. Then, rub it off with a dry paper towel. All of the dry erase board marker remnants will be gone, and the Sharpie mark should start to disappear. Web2 jun. 2024 · Wet a cotton swab with isopropyl alcohol, then gently dab the stain as not to spread it further. Work from the outside of the stain to the inside to prevent spreading the ink. Or, work from one end of a line of ink to the other. You …
